Spartak win the Cup with Sobolev heroics and Fomin miss from the spot

print version

Russian Cup Final
Spartak Moscow 2-1 Dynamo Moscow
Sunday 29 May, Luzhniki Stadium

Goals: Spartak - Sobolev (10), Promes (72); Dynamo - Zakharyan (55).

Old Moscow Derby came to Luzhniki to decide the Russian Cup winner. That was the first Spartak final since 2006, meanwhile Dynamo reached this stage for the first time since 2012. Both coaches chose Aleksandr Maksimenko and Igor Leshchuk as the goaltenders, they played the semi-finals earlier. Paolo Vanoli also used Aleksandr Sobolev as the only striker in the starting 11, while Sandro Schwarz selected both Fedor Smolov and Konstantin Tyukavin.

Spartak’s move gave result in the first minutes, Mikhail Ignatov led rushing Sobolev to the open space in the box, and Aleksandr put the ball under Leshchuk hand. While Spartak was celebrating, the assistant referee raised the flag calling offside, but VAR changed the decision to a goal, as Dynamo defender was closer to the net. The striker proved his hot form getting seven goals in last eight RPL/Cup matches.

Nominal hosts reached the half-time with five attempts against only one from Dynamo. But the White-Blues succeeded after the break, when Arsen Zakharyan’s shot from the distance ricocheted from Samuel Gigot and passed Maksimenko. Vanoli reacted replacing Igantov with Shamar Nicholson to have two strikers, but another substitution was forced to make, as Georgy Dzhikiya suffered an injury, and Maximiliano Caufriez entered the field. Soon Spartak stopped Dynamo attack in the box and run into the counter-attack, Sobolev provided the ball to Quincy Promes, who beat Leshchuk and brought the lead back.

Daniil Lesovoy, Vyacheslav Grulev, Denis Makarov and Nikola Moro joined the game to escape the defeat in the final minutes. In the added time Roman Evgenyev supported the attack, and he suffered elbowing from Ruslan Litvinov, couple minutes later VAR started the check, and following the video review Kirill Levnikov awarded Dynamo with penalty. Surely, Daniil Fomin took the shot again, as he never missed any in the RPL. But this time he sent the ball higher the bar, so Spartak started crazy celebrations as the new Cup holders.

Spartak won the trophy fourth time in Russian history, Dynamo lost four of five Russian Cup finals.
